JSON.stringify on an Error instance returns {} because
ame,
message, stack, and cause are non-enumerable properties. As a result,
$ai_generation events captured via withTracing were storing a stripped
down blob on $ai_error (and on the deeper cause levels), making it
nearly impossible to debug what actually went wrong when an SDK like
@ai-sdk/gateway threw a chained error.
Add a serializeError helper that explicitly normalizes Error instances to
plain objects (name / message / stack / cause + own enumerable properties
like statusCode,
esponse, �alidationError), recursing into the cause
chain and into nested plain objects. A WeakSet of seen references guards
against circular cause graphs.
captureAiGeneration now passes the error through serializeError before
JSON.stringify, so $ai_error keeps the same string shape (backwards
compatible with consumers that expect a string) but carries the real data.

**`seen` marks shared (non-circular) references as `[Circular]`**
The `WeakSet` is shared across the entire object-graph traversal, not just the current call-stack path. This means any object that appears at two distinct locations in the error structure — a "diamond" reference (e.g. the same `response` object attached both to `err.response` and `err.cause.response`) — will serialize correctly the first time and then produce `'[Circular]'` the second time, even though there is no actual cycle. A path-tracking approach (passing the current ancestor set only, or cloning the set at each branch point) would give accurate output, though it comes at a higher allocation cost. For the primary cause-chain use case the current approach is fine, but it's worth documenting this limitation in the JSDoc since the function is exported.

The `key in obj` check walks up the prototype chain of `obj`, so any enumerable own property on the Error whose key coincidentally matches a property on `Object.prototype` (e.g. `toString`, `valueOf`, `constructor`) would be silently skipped. `Object.hasOwn` limits the check to own properties of `obj`, which is what's actually intended here.
```suggestion
for (const key of Object.keys(err)) {
if (!Object.hasOwn(obj, key)) {
obj[key] = serializeError((err as Record<string, unknown>)[key], seen)
}
}
```
